hallo

are there instructions on what to copy from a 3.4.7 to 4.0.0 board so that no orphaned files stick around? Currently I copy the old board and gallery files, then copy the IPS4 files over them and upgrade.

But I assume that leaves some 3.4.7 files around that are no longer needed?

So if I want to do a more minimalistic upgrade to a new location or make sure nothing is left behind that can be deleted:

  • I dump and re-import the database
  • install all new ips4 files
  • copy the uploads folder?
  • copy the gallery images

and thats it?

Thanks!

 

​The only files yo need to copy over (If you do not have Downloads or Nexus) are the public, uploads and conf_global.php.

If you have Downloads you will also need these folders to be added. downloads and screenshots. You will also need to re setup your (Nexus) Commerce Support settings If you have Nexus. All the rest are rebuilt from the Sql database.
